  • Notes 
    • Ephraim Pannebecker, "is married to Mary Kribbs. They reside in Chessening County, Michigan, where he is engaged in farming. They have no family."


      Eby, Ezra E. (1895). A biographical history of Waterloo township and other townships of the county: being a history of the early settlers and their descendants, mostly all of Pennsylvania Dutch origin: as also much other unpublished historical information chiefly of a local character. Berlin [Kitchener, Ont.]: [s.n.].
